Our client is a leading consultancy in the built environment sector, and they are seeking an Assistant Building Surveyor to join their team in Birmingham. The successful candidate will report to and assist the Director on a broad range of projects, ensuring the best value for the client.
Key Responsibilities:
1. Assist on Building Pathology and Dilapidations
2. Assist on suitable Energy Efficiency and Insulation techniques
3. Assisting in pre-contract commercial management including procurement strategies, cost estimates for authorization process, prepare tender documents, assessing tender returns, etc
4. Assisting in financial control of projects through to completion
5. Assisting in post-contract commercial management
6. Assist in the collation of cost data for benchmarking purposes
7. Create a team environment in which everyone is committed to producing a quality outcome
8. Gain the confidence of the client and become the focal point for communication
9. Ensure that control procedures are in place and adhered to in all areas of the business
